Book Review Writing: A guide for young reviewers Introduction If you love to read, at some point you will want to share a book you love with others. You may already do this by talking about books with friends. If you want to share your ideas with more people than your circle of friends, the way you do that is by writing a review. By publishing the reviews you write, you can share your ideas.

Write a Book Review - Worksheets (Literacy). Writing a book review can help children think about reading and understand what they have read. Encouraging children to recall who the main characters are in a story, where the story takes place, the main events that happen in a story, all help with understanding a story. A review should be persuasive. When you are reading the book, you can use a worksheet where you will place your ideas and questions. Prepare a checklist that will help you focus on the important aspects and follow the plan: Describe the book. Is it a textbook, a handbook, a history book, a booklet, or a collection of children’s fantasy stories?
